What is supply chain planning systems

Supply chain planning systems refer to the integrated solutions that facilitate the management and optimization of supply chain activities, from the procurement of raw materials to the delivery of finished products. These systems are designed to enhance the efficiency, visibility, and responsiveness of supply chains by leveraging advanced technologies like artificial intelligence (AI), machine learning, and data analytics. By using supply chain planning systems, organizations can improve forecasting, scheduling, and resource allocation to meet customer demand more effectively.

Supply chain planning systems are crucial for modern enterprises as they enable the coordination of various complex processes involved in the supply chain. These systems help businesses anticipate market changes, reduce operational costs, and increase service levels by providing real-time insights and predictive analytics. Technology of supply chain planning systems

Supply chain planning systems leverage advanced technology to streamline and optimize the complex processes involved in the production and distribution of goods. These systems integrate various aspects of supply chain management, including demand forecasting, inventory optimization, production planning, and logistics management. By employing sophisticated algorithms and data analytics, supply chain planning systems can predict consumer demand more accurately, allowing businesses to adjust their inventory levels and production schedules accordingly. This reduces the risk of overproduction or stockouts.

One of the key technological components of modern supply chain planning systems is artificial intelligence (AI). AI-driven tools can analyze vast amounts of data from various sources, providing insights that help companies make informed decisions. For example, AI can identify patterns in consumer behavior, which can be used to forecast demand more accurately. Additionally, machine learning algorithms can continuously improve the accuracy of these forecasts by learning from past data.

Cloud-based platforms also play a crucial role in the technology of supply chain planning systems. These platforms provide real-time access to data, enabling stakeholders across different locations to collaborate effectively. The use of cloud technology ensures that all parties have access to the latest information, which is essential for making timely and accurate decisions.

Furthermore, Internet of Things (IoT) technologies are increasingly being integrated into supply chain planning systems. IoT devices can track the movement and condition of goods in transit, providing real-time visibility into the supply chain. This visibility helps companies respond quickly to any disruptions or changes in demand.

Overall, the technology behind supply chain planning systems is continually evolving, with advancements in AI, machine learning, cloud computing, and IoT driving improvements in efficiency and effectiveness. Benefit of supply chain planning systems

Supply chain planning systems (SCPS) are integral to modern business operations, offering numerous benefits that enhance efficiency and competitiveness. These systems are designed to streamline operations by integrating and optimizing processes across the supply chain, from procurement to production and delivery. One of the primary benefits of SCPS is improved demand forecasting. By utilizing advanced analytics and machine learning algorithms, these systems can accurately predict customer demand, allowing companies to adjust their production schedules and inventory levels accordingly. This not only reduces the risk of overproduction or stockouts but also minimizes holding costs, thus improving overall profitability.

Furthermore, supply chain planning systems enhance collaboration and visibility across the supply chain network. By providing real-time data and insights, stakeholders can make informed decisions quickly, thus enhancing responsiveness to market changes. This increased visibility also facilitates better communication among suppliers, manufacturers, and distributors, leading to more coordinated efforts and a robust supply chain.

In addition, SCPS contribute to sustainability efforts by optimizing resource utilization and reducing waste. By aligning supply chain activities with environmental goals, companies can minimize their carbon footprint and promote sustainable practices. How to implement supply chain planning systems

Implementing supply chain planning systems involves a strategic approach that integrates technology, data, and processes to optimize the flow of goods, information, and resources across the supply chain. The first step in implementing these systems is to assess the current supply chain processes and identify areas that need improvement or are prone to inefficiencies. This assessment can involve analyzing data from various sources such as ERP (Enterprise Resource Planning) systems, customer demand forecasts, and supplier performance reports.

Once the assessment is complete, the next step is to define the objectives and scope of the supply chain planning system. This involves setting clear goals such as improving delivery times, reducing inventory costs, or enhancing collaboration with suppliers and customers. It is crucial to ensure that these objectives align with the overall business strategy.

Selecting the right technology is a critical component of implementation. This involves choosing a supply chain planning software that offers features such as demand forecasting, inventory optimization, and supply chain analytics. The software should be scalable and adaptable to the specific needs of the organization. Collaboration with a vendor that provides robust support and customization options can be beneficial.

Data integration is another essential aspect of implementing supply chain planning systems. This involves ensuring that all relevant data sources are connected to provide a comprehensive view of the supply chain. It may require the use of data integration tools or middleware to facilitate seamless data flow between different systems.

Training and change management are vital for successful implementation. Employees need to be trained on how to use the new systems effectively, and change management strategies should be put in place to encourage adoption and minimize resistance.

Finally, continuous monitoring and improvement should be part of the implementation process. This involves regularly reviewing the performance of the supply chain planning system against the set objectives and making necessary adjustments to processes and technology to ensure optimal performance.
